强迫症共病抠皮障碍患者磁共振波谱分析

摘    要:目的: 探讨强迫症共病抠皮障碍患者前扣带区神经生化代谢特征,为强迫性障碍的病理生理基础研究 提供参考。方法: 应用质子磁共振波谱技术(proton magnetic resonance spectroscopy,1H-MRS)对17 例强迫症不伴抠 皮障碍患者和13 例强迫症共病抠皮障碍患者的前扣带区进行检测,测定感兴趣区N-乙酰基天冬氨酸+N-乙酰基天冬 氨酰谷氨酸(total N-acetyl aspartyl,tNAA)、谷氨酸(glutamate,Glu)、谷氨酰氨(glutamine,Gln)、肌酸(creatine,Cr)、 肌醇(myo-inositol,mI)、胆碱化合物(choline-containing compounds,Cho)的代谢物浓度,对两组患者进行临床评估和 代谢物指标定量分析。结果: 强迫症共病抠皮障碍患者前扣带区Glu 浓度显著低于强迫症不伴抠皮障碍患者(P= 0.001),其余代谢物浓度组间比较差异无统计学意义(P>0.05)。两组患者Glu 浓度与汉密尔顿焦虑量表(Hamilton Anxiety Rating Scale,HAMA)评分呈负相关(r=−0.55,P=0.002)。在强迫症合并抠皮障碍组中,女性患者Glu 浓度与 耶鲁-布朗强迫症状量表(Yale-Brown Obsessive Compulsive Scale,Y-BOCS)总分相关(r=0.69;P=0.041),与其他临床 指标无明显相关(P>0.05)。结论: 前扣带区Glu 代谢改变参与了强迫症共病抠皮障碍的病理生理过程,为研究强迫症 和抠皮障碍的发病机制提供了一定证据支持。

关 键 词:强迫症  抠皮障碍  磁共振波谱学  前扣带  

Analysis of magnetic resonance spectroscopy in patients with obsessive-compulsive disorder comorbid skinpicking disorder

Abstract:Objective: To investigate the neurobiochemical characteristics of the anterior cingulatecortex (ACC) in patients with obsessive-compulsive disorder (OCD) comorbid skinpicking disorder (SPD), and to provide reference for the pathophysiological basis for OCD. Methods: We examined the levels of glutamate and other neurochemicals in ACC of 30 adult OCD patients (13 with comorbid SPD, 17 without SPD), using proton magnetic resonance spectroscopy (1H-MRS) at 3T. The clinical evaluation and the quantitative analysis of metabolites were carried out in the two groups. Results: OCD patients with comorbid SPD showed significantly lower ACC glutamate than the patients without SPD (P=0.001). In all OCD patients, glutamate was negatively correlated with scores of Hamilton Anxiety Rating Scale (r=−0.55, P=0.002). Moreover, the ACC glutamate of female patients was correlated with the total score of Yale-Brown Obsessive Compulsive Scale (r=0.69, P=0.041) in the OCD with comorbid SPD patients. Conclusion: Alterations of the glutamate content in the ACC are involved in the pathophysiological process of OCD with comorbid SPD, which provides evidence for the study on the pathogenesis of OCD and SPD.
Keywords:obsessive-compulsive disorder  skin-picking disorder  magnetic resonance spectroscopy  anterior cingulate cortex
